Experimental characterization of quantum dynamics through many-body interactions.

ABSTRACT
We report on the implementation of a quantum process tomography technique known as direct characterization of quantum dynamics applied on coherent and incoherent single-qubit processes in a system of trapped (40)Ca(+) ions. Using quantum correlations with an ancilla qubit, direct characterization of quantum dynamics reduces substantially the number of experimental configurations required for a full quantum process tomography and all diagonal elements of the process matrix can be estimated with a single setting. With this technique, the system's relaxation times T(1) and T(2) were measured with a single experimental configuration. We further show the first, complete characterization of single-qubit processes using a single generalized measurement realized through multibody correlations with three ancilla qubits.
